Resumen

A previous publication documented a sarcomatous transformation observed in a cell line derived from a rat lymphoma growing in monolayer culture. (9) The morphological and cytogenetic changes found, suggested the presence of virus and the differentiation of the malignant lymphoblasts toward malignant histiocytes in culture. The present paper describes, under the electron microscope the structural features of the original tumor, of the cells growing in culture and of the derived sarcoma. This study will serve to complement the prior observations.
